8850023 has 12 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 10953648. Its totient is φ = 7001280.
The previous prime is 8850019. The next prime is 8850031. The reversal of 8850023 is 3200588.
It is not a de Polignac number, because 8850023 - 22 = 8850019 is a prime.
It is a Duffinian number.
It is a junction number, because it is equal to n+sod(n) for n = 8849974 and 8850001.
It is a congruent number.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(8850073) by changing a digit.
It is a pernicious number, because its binary representation contains a prime number (11) of ones.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 11 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 2558 + ... + 4923.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(912804).
Almost surely, 28850023 is an apocalyptic number.
8850023 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(2103625).
8850023 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
8850023 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.
The sum of its prime factors is 7514 (or 7501 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 1920, while the sum is 26.
The square root of 8850023 is about 2974.8988218089. The cubic root of 8850023 is about 206.8464792450.
The spelling of 8850023 in words is "eight million, eight hundred fifty thousand, twenty-three".
